You can cancel a check yourself by voiding it or requesting a stop payment from your bank. To get a copy of a check that has been canceled, you’ll usually need to request it from your bank directly or access it via your mobile banking account. Traditionally, canceled checks were returned to checking account holders with their monthly statements. That is now rare, and most check writers receive scanned copies of their canceled checks, while the banks create digital copies for safekeeping. The notation of sales tax calculator and rate lookup tool “void” is used because checks are prenumbered for control purposes and every check needs to be accounted for. Writing “VOID” across the front of the check prevents anybody from using the check to make a standard check payment (by filling in a payee and an amount). Instead of trying to correct the error you may have made on a check, it’s better and safer to cancel the check completely by voiding it.

When an original check is not required (for example, if you’re going to fax in the instructions or submit an electronic image of your check), you can use the same copy repeatedly. A creative solution is to have a check printer to generate an image of a voided check for you. This method won’t work if you need to mail the check, but it can help you get an electronic image of a check containing your account information. Start the process of ordering checks, and when it’s time to “preview” your order, you’ll have a customized check image that you can void.
